CARBON FOOTPRINT

Carbon footprint refers to the amount of greenhouse gas emission created by an individual, organization, or any event, it is expressed in terms of carbon dioxide equivalents. Greenhouse gases include carbon-based gases like carbon monoxide, methane, etc, and other gases like nitrogen dioxide, chlorofluorocarbon, etc. As per the report of UNFCCC, there are six GHGs which majorly impact the natural Greenhouse effect which results in Global Warming and they are Carbon dioxide (CO2), Methane (CH4), Nitrous oxide (N2O), Hydrofluorocarbons (HFCs), Perfluorocarbons (PFCs), and Sulphur hexafluoride (SF6).

Here are few ways which you can opt for managing your carbon footprint with a greater contribution in sustainable development-

  1. Energy Audits

Energy audit is a new trend globally in recent years! Companies are using it for their cost benefits as well as CSR activities in order to comply themselves socially responsible. This helps them to conserve energy on every point wherever it is possible. This is highly recommended to an organisation which is struggling with ineffective utilization of energy and high cost.

 

This will help you identify the lacunae in your project implementation and how you can rectify them. By implementing the recommendations of energy audit done, you can manage carbon footprint of your business which has greater impact on nature in comparison to an individual’s footprint.

 

  1. Use Certified Products

By certified products I mean the ISO certified electrical equipment which are utilized in every business infrastructure be it manufacturing or service based. So, we must install such standard goods only in order to reduce energy consumption as well as to avoid other hazardous effects of using non-standard products.

 

  1. Green Buildings

Green building is a new concept introduced in the western world for energy efficient buildings. A ‘green’ building is a building that, in its design, construction or operation, reduces or eliminates negative impacts, and can create positive impacts, on our climate and natural environment. As the world is moving towards ‘Green’, we must not leg behind!

 

  1. GHG Mitigation Programs

Every organization is well aware of the harmful effects of GHGs on nature and its consequences to be borne on later stage all of us. So, we must remain conscious about this from the very beginning of our business and take necessary steps which are required to mitigate, at least the level of emission which we are going to emit in future through our business activities.

 

  1. Carbon Credit Trading

In case, if you are not able to minimize the level of emission of GHGs even after trying all the solutions for the same. Then you can go for ‘carbon credit trading’, through this you can trade off the excessive emission done by your business with any other organization which has not crossed it’s own level of emission.
